A dig at Maldini: “If he looks at the past with acrimony, he doesn’t live the present well.” Then to Galliani: “I will go to savoir-faire lessons with him…”.

Two days after the defeat in the derby againstInterwho gave the title to the Nerazzurri and sewed the Scudetto and the second star on the shirts of the Milanese team, the president of Milan Paolo Scaroni spoke at the San Siro event organized by The Sports Sheet.

The number one of the Rossoneri club touched on many topics, from the Pioli situation and the coach of the future, through Maldini and Galliani with a view to the reform of Serie A, without forgetting an analysis of the season that is coming to an end.

Many topics including that linked to the injuries that have affected the Rossoneri team during this year.

“Every now and then I found the Milan defense in the stands behind me. Tomori, Thiaw, Kalulu: all injured and I was thinking about the defense there with me rather than on the pitch.”

A factor that has undoubtedly influenced the performance of Pioli’s Milan in the various competitions.
